SEGA and Delightworks announced a new Sakura Wars game titled Sakura Revolution: Blooming, which will be available for the mobile platform. The game itself was previously announced briefly as Project B.L.A.C.K. via a Livestream a few days ago.
Referred to as an RPG full of drama, Sakura Revolution: Blooming focuses on a character named Sakura Shido and is set in the 100th year of the Taishou era, about 88 years after the events of the original Sakura Wars. Coming as a free-to-play and gacha game, we can be sure that other exciting characters can be collected.

Sakura Revolution: Blooming is scheduled to be released for iOS and Android, coming first in Japan this year.
